Transaction 122e9918254696a583fa19a0f5fd70ac24f958174b84b5ec13e6fb9604134ce5

1 Input
2 Outputs
  • 122e9918254696a583fa19a0f5fd70ac24f958174b84b5ec13e6fb9604134ce5:0
  • value  4195183
    address  3K4F5dtk3brYWtpT1a3PNnvP88XvUJ5zqW
  • 122e9918254696a583fa19a0f5fd70ac24f958174b84b5ec13e6fb9604134ce5:1
  • value  5235331
    address  14NV3HfsVXkMZbfEjeviVjqtyvGYrL2KKP